Abu Ali Al Ashary, from Muhammad Bin Abdul Jabbar, and Muhammad Bin Ismail, from Al Fazl Bin Shazaan, altogether from Safwan, from Ibn Muskan, from Al Halby who said, ‘I asked Abu Abdullah<sup>asws</sup> said: ‘Did anyone from your<sup>asws</sup> forefathers<sup>asws</sup> Fast during Shaban at all?’ He<sup>asws</sup> said: ‘The best of my<sup>asws</sup> forefathers<sup>asws</sup>, Rasool-Allah<sup>saww</sup> Fasted it’. <span style="font-size: small">Ali Bin Ibrahim, from Muhammad Bin Isa Bin Ubeyd, from Yunus, from Ibn Muskan, from Al Halby, from Abu Abdullah</span><sup>asws</sup><span style="font-size: small"> –</span> similar to it. So, as for what has come regarding the Fasts of Shaban, he<sup>asws</sup> was asked about it, so he<sup>asws</sup> said: ‘Rasool-Allah<sup>saww</sup> did not Fast it, nor did anyone from my<sup>asws</sup> forefathers<sup>asws</sup>’. He<sup>asws</sup> said: ‘That is because a group was saying that Fasting in it is Obligatory like the Fasts of the Month of Ramazan, and its Obligation is like the Obligation of the Month of Ramazan, and that the one who breaks a day from it, so upon him would be the expiation similar to what it would be upon the one who breaks one day from the Month of Ramazan’. And rather, the words of the Scholar<sup>asws</sup>: ‘Rasool-Allah<sup>saww</sup> did not Fast it, nor did anyone from my<sup>asws</sup> forefathers<sup>asws</sup>’, yes, he<sup>saww</sup> did not Fast it as an Obligated Obligation, in belying the words of the one who alleged that it is an Obligation. And rather, Fasting it is a Sunnah wherein is virtue, and there is not upon the one who does not Fast it, anything’.
